Maybe you've seen my other progress thread, maybe not. But that was a 6 month endeavour with a lot of life lessons I would never have learned if I never tried anything with the idea.
My biggest lesson learned: build something people need.
So that's what I plan to do now.
I already work as an automations lead for the company I'm at, so I'm going to be doing just that for local businesses for different niches.
I don't exactly know what to automate, but I'm pretty confident that given a system that gets a job done in a number of steps, I can significantly reduce time and resources it takes through code or whatever tools available.
The first thing I tested was this very assumption. Can I actually automate anything? Is this skill important enough for businesses? Do they need it enough? And if so how much would they be willing to spend?
Here's what I did since Dec 2023:
- Reach out to anyone I know, warm or cold, that does have a business and ask how I could help them
- Create an Upwork to get a general idea how much people are willing to spend
- Send out cold email campaigns targeting different niches
- Very few businesses don't need automation because they don't have a system yet, or they're figuring it out. Here I just help them out by showing ways they could build systems for their business.
- Fewer businesses systemize every single aspect so they don't really need me because they're already aware of existing tools.
- Alot of businesses think they need to automate one aspect but don't actually fix the root cause of issue.
- A few businesses don't know they need it because they're used to the work flow that's already set up. It's not a priority for them but it's my job to show what they're missing and how I can help them run their business more efficiently.
- The other types are really aware of the problem but can't find the solution for it.
Regardless of the type of business one has, they need to automate processes because it helps them cut down time taken, money spent, efforts taken and resources used.
At the moment I have 3 clients:
